Diocles of Carystus (4th century BCE) was one of the most prominent medical authorities in antiquity. He wrote extensively on a wide range of areas. His views betray a strong philosophical influence, presenting striking connections with the Hippocratic Corpus, Plato, Aristotle and Theophrastus. This book presents all remaining fragments of his views. The Greek, Latin and Arabic sources are faced with their English translations and are followed by a commentary.
